Robert

Robert: A Name of Strength, Nobility, and Enduring Popularity.

Robert is a name that exudes strength and nobility. It is derived from the Germanic words "hruod," meaning "fame," and "beraht," meaning "bright." This combination gives the name a sense of power and radiance.

Robert has a long and illustrious history, having been borne by kings, saints, and scholars throughout the centuries. Perhaps the most famous Robert is Robert the Bruce, the 14th-century king of Scotland who led his country to victory over the English at the Battle of Bannockburn. Other notable Roberts include the English writer Robert Louis Stevenson, the American civil rights leader Robert F. Kennedy, and the French fashion designer Robert Piguet.

Despite its long history, Robert remains a popular choice for baby boys today. It has been ranked among the top 100 names for baby boys in the United States for over a century, and it continues to be a favorite among parents who are looking for a strong, classic name with a timeless appeal.

William

William: A Name of Conquest, Leadership, and Timeless Appeal.

William is a name that evokes images of conquest and leadership. It is derived from the Germanic words "wil," meaning "will" or "desire," and "helm," meaning "helmet" or "protection." This combination gives the name a sense of strength, determination, and authority.

William has a long and storied history, dating back to the Middle Ages. It was borne by many powerful and influential kings and nobles, including William the Conqueror, who led the Norman invasion of England in 1066, and William Shakespeare, the renowned English playwright and poet.

William remains a popular choice for baby boys today, despite its long history. It has been ranked among the top 100 names for baby boys in the United States for over a century, and it continues to be a favorite among parents who are looking for a strong, classic name with a timeless appeal.

Joseph

Joseph: A Name of Dreams, Faith, and Enduring Popularity.

Joseph is a name that is steeped in biblical history and symbolism. It is derived from the Hebrew name Yosef, which means "he will add." This name was given to the son of Jacob and Rachel, who was known for his dreams and his ability to interpret them.

Joseph's story is a powerful one of faith and forgiveness. He was sold into slavery by his own brothers, but he eventually rose to become a powerful and influential figure in Egypt. He used his position to save his family and his people from famine, and he is remembered as a man of great integrity and compassion.

Joseph is a popular choice for baby boys today, both for its biblical significance and its strong, positive meaning. It has been ranked among the top 100 names for baby boys in the United States for over a century, and it continues to be a favorite among parents who are looking for a name that is both traditional and meaningful.
